Shafer Chardonnay Red Shoulder Ranch
California
White, Chardonnay
Red Shoulder Ranch? Chardonnay is a single-vineyard wine produced from grapes grown in the Carneros appellation. Shafer?s Red Shoulder Ranch vineyard is planted to five different Chardonnay clones selected for their small clusters, low yields and distinctive flavors. The wine is fermented using the yeasts that grow wild in Carneros, which adds an extra dimension of complexity. It is spared malolactic fermentation in order to retain abundant natural flavors and acidity. The wine remains in barrel for 15 months, with the lees stirred weekly by hand to create a rich, creamy texture.
